Abstract:
This work approaches Graph Theory, relating it to Combinatorial Analysis problems. For this, a research was carried out in the guiding documents of Brazilian Basic Education, which point to a teaching of mathematics, based on problem solving, including counting problems. In this sense, we formulated a didactic sequence to be applied in the classroom, as a way to facilitate the practice of mathematics teachers, and consequently improve studentsŠ learning in the content of Combinatorial Analysis. The sequence contains counting problems, which were addressed using concepts and properties from Graph Theory, such as the adjacency matrix and the paths associated with a graph, among others.
